How can you overcome panic attacks naturally?

1) Overcome panic disorder with physical exercise. Exercise is scientifically proven to help with anxiety. That's a fact! If you have less anxiety... you are less likely to have a panic and anxiety. Also when you increase your heart rate, your breathing, and you really start sweating you get a good feeling. This good feeling helps you when you start to panic... How? Well, your body equates all of your panic symptoms with that good feeling (like an increase in heart rate or heavy breathing) so these symptoms no longer cause you to panic. You desensitize yourself to the feelings that typically bring on panic and anxiety.

2) Get a good amount of sleep. There is no easier way to overcome panic disorder then to get a full night of sleep. When your body is not properly rested it will send stress and anxiety signals to your mind. This anxiety keeps building up until you cannot take it anymore... then...before you know it... panic attack! When you sleep you relieve stress and anxiety that accumulates during the day.

Maybe you've had a recent incident that makes you wonder if you've had a anxiety attack. It was a horrifying experience made even more terrifying because you didn't know what caused it. Symptoms of a panic attack can mimic heart attacks. If you haven't already, go to your doctor to rule out any physical reason for the event.

If your doctor says you check out OK then you may want to review the event and see if any of these symptoms of a panic attack occurred. Understand that the symptoms aren't the same for everybody but as a general rule you'll experience two or three of these.

General Sense of Uneasiness

Panic attacks come in waves. They start small; build to a peak and then taper off. If you had a feeling of uneasiness, an unfounded feeling that something bad was going to happen, perhaps a tingling in your extremities, then that may have been the first symptom of a anxiety attack.

Irrational Fear

If you experienced an irrational fear it most likely was triggered by a anxiety attack. For example if you were driving and you suddenly just knew you were going to lose control, even though there was no reason to believe it, that is an irrational thought or fear associated with anxiety attack.

Tightness of Chest and Difficulty Breathing

This symptom of a panic attack is why so many people who experience them end up in a hospital emergency room complaining of a heart attack. Your body's fight or flight response has been activated by the irrational fear and the tightening of muscles is a natural response. Just know that it will pass.

Rapid Pounding Heartbeat

This symptom is also a result of the fight or flight response. Your brain has told the body there is a danger and ordered the heart to pump faster and harder to get oxygen and nutrients to all of your muscles so they can run faster or fight harder.

There are other symptoms of a panic attack, notably the feeling that you are losing control over your body or that you are near death but it's important to know all these symptoms will pass. Nobody has ever died from a panic attack. The anxiety attack is simply an exaggerated fight or flight response that is triggered by your brain.

The good news is now that you recognize these symptoms of a panic attack; you can accept the event for what it is. Knowing what's going on is half the cure.
